Protos phpBB3 Latest Topics Module
Protos phpBB3 Latest Topics Module is a module for Joomla! 1.5 that displays the latest posts of your phpBB3 forum. Your forum and Joomla! installation need to be at the same server. The module uses the path to your phpBB3 directory (the path, not the address). It is currently in alpha2 release so inputs will be appreciated.

Great Mod! But one little problem by titanus_aegis, January 30, 2008
The installation was quick, results were good, I liked the options. I'm running it on Joomla 1.5 and phpbb 3.0 It was exactly what I needed. Except for one little thing: it can view ALL the sections in my forum, including the PRIVATE sections that I don't want anybody to read. The posts themselves can't be accessed by visitors, but private post subjects are displayed in the module along with public section post subjects. Unfortunately this is a dealbreaker since I enjoy my forum's privacy very much, but I hope this gets rectified in the near future. If it hadn't been for that I would've given this a 5.


Owner's reply:
True, currently working in my free time for the new version which will solve that.
